TA33-140RG430RD016 Description
The TA33-140RG430RD016 is a high-performance thin-film resistor network from Vishay Sfernice, designed for precision applications in demanding electronic circuits. Manufactured using SFERNICE THIN FILMS technology, this device ensures exceptional stability, low noise, and high reliability. It is RoHS3 Compliant and REACH Unaffected, making it suitable for environmentally conscious designs. Packaged in a tray, it features a Moisture Sensitivity Level (MSL) of 1 (Unlimited), ensuring robustness during handling and assembly. With an ECCN of EAR99 and HTSUS 8533.21.0020, it is widely accepted in global markets.
TA33-140RG430RD016 Features
- Precision Thin-Film Technology: Delivers tight tolerance (±0.1%) and low TCR (±25 ppm/°C) for stable performance across temperature variations.
- High Reliability: Excellent long-term stability and minimal drift, ideal for mission-critical applications.
- RoHS3 & REACH Compliance: Meets stringent environmental regulations without compromising performance.
- Low Noise & Low Parasitics: Optimized for sensitive analog and signal-processing circuits.
- MSL 1 (Unlimited): No baking required, simplifying storage and assembly processes.
